Job Summary:

The Commodity Manager is responsible for planning, organizing, and controlling the sourcing of materials and services for various commodities. The role involves implementing global supply management strategies to achieve supplier partnerships, reduce the supplier base, manage assets effectively, improve quality, enhance delivery and cycle time performance, and involve suppliers early in new product developments.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Contract Negotiation: Lead negotiations on strategic sourcing contracts, ensuring legal and auditable documentation.
  • Supplier Management: Develop, evaluate, and manage supplier relationships to meet material cost, availability, and inventory goals.
  • Quality Troubleshooting: Analyze and influence suppliers to resolve quality problems.
  • Performance Monitoring: Maintain supplier quality through assessments, evaluations, and ongoing monitoring.
  • Liaison Role: Act as a liaison between suppliers and the company to resolve issues and prevent supply interruptions.
  • New Material Procurement: Procure and evaluate new materials for design processes.
  • Supplier Coordination: Arrange supplier information gathering and visits, and lead the qualification process for new materials.
  • Production Support: Support production and new product introductions as a materials resource.
  • Commodity Procurement Plans: Design, develop, and implement procurement plans, managing transitions to strategic suppliers.
  • Inventory Management: Develop and monitor inventory targets, and minimize obsolete materials.
  • Vendor Managed Inventory: Implement and monitor VMI programs.
  • Leadership: Provide direction to cross-functional teams and buyers.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Execute regulatory requirements, including international shipping.
  • Market Monitoring: Keep the business updated on industry trends and market technology.
  • Other Duties: Perform additional duties as assigned.
